Warning Signs of a Pigeon Problem in Plainfield
- Unpleasant odors from droppings and decomposing nesting materials
- Slip hazards on walkways and loading docks from accumulated droppings
- Accumulation of droppings on ledges, windowsills, rooftops, or walkways
- Feathers and debris collecting near air intake vents or HVAC systems
- White streaking below rooflines or window ledges indicating active roosts above
- Staining or corrosion on building surfaces from uric acid in droppings
- Eggshell fragments or juvenile birds visible on rooftops or in building cavities
- Groups of pigeons repeatedly returning to the same rooftop or ledge at dusk
- Blocked gutters and drainage systems from nesting debris
- Nesting materials (twigs, feathers, debris) visible in building crevices or under eaves
DIY vs. Professional Pigeon Control in Plainfield
| DIY Method | Effectiveness | Limitation |
|---|---|---|
| Homemade spice or vinegar sprays | Very short-term deterrent | Washes away with rain and requires constant reapplication |
| Water sprinklers or motion sprays | Some short-term deterrence | Not practical for rooftops or upper ledges; water waste and maintenance cost |
| Visual deterrents (fake owls, reflective tape) | Temporarily effective for 1-2 weeks | Pigeons quickly habituate and ignore them |
| Bird gel or sticky repellent | Mildly effective on flat ledges | Collects dust and debris quickly, loses stickiness, and can trap small songbirds |
| Removing food sources | Helpful as part of a broader plan | Urban environments provide too many alternative food sources for this alone |

Pigeon Prevention Checklist for Plainfield Properties
| Task | Frequency | Importance |
|---|---|---|
| Check and repair gaps in building envelope (vents, soffits, eaves) | Quarterly | Critical |
| Trim trees and vegetation near building to reduce perching spots | Seasonally | Medium |
| Clean droppings from ledges, walkways, and rooftops | Weekly to biweekly | High |
| Clean gutters and drainage systems of nesting debris | Biannually | Medium |
| Check loading dock and dumpster areas for spilled grain or food waste | Weekly | High |
| Ensure rooftop HVAC intake screens are intact and free of feathers | Monthly | High |
| Inspect building exterior for new nesting activity | Monthly | High |
| Inspect bird spikes and netting for damage or displacement | Quarterly | Medium |
Health Risks from Pigeon Infestations in Plainfield
Pigeon droppings and nests harbor pathogens that pose real health risks. Professional cleanup is strongly recommended.
Salmonellosis
Cause: Contact with surfaces contaminated by pigeon droppings
Symptoms: Gastrointestinal illness including nausea, vomiting, and diarrhea
Source: WHO — World Health Organization
Cryptococcosis
Cause: Exposure to Cryptococcus neoformans fungus commonly found in pigeon droppings
Symptoms: Lung infection that may spread to the nervous system, causing meningitis
Source: CDC — Centers for Disease Control and Prevention
Psittacosis
Cause: Inhalation of Chlamydia psittaci bacteria from dried droppings or feather dust
Symptoms: Pneumonia-like illness with fever, headache, and dry cough
Source: CDC — Centers for Disease Control and Prevention
Ectoparasite infestations
Cause: Pigeon mites, ticks, and bird bugs that can migrate into living spaces from nearby nests
Symptoms: Skin irritation, bites; potential secondary infections
Source: University extension entomology departments
Histoplasmosis
Cause: Inhalation of Histoplasma capsulatum spores found in dried pigeon droppings
Symptoms: Fever, chest pain, cough; can become severe in immunocompromised individuals
Source: CDC — Centers for Disease Control and Prevention
Health information sourced from CDC and WHO public health guidelines. Consult a healthcare professional for medical advice.
